> Mike Cantrell wrote:
>
> > I'm wondering if someone out there has a good method of keeping track of
web
> > logins when going from page to page. I've ofter relied on .htaccess to
> > generate a $ENV{REMOTE} user to check against but what if you aren't
using
> > .htaccess and have a html based login form?
> >
> > 1) I've thought about setting temp cookies but that seems like a
security
> > problem and I'd rather not use cookies anyways.
>
> You can still solve it somewhat that way.
>
> > 2) creating hidden tags to pass along to the next page if it's a form
but
> > what if it's not a form? That also seems like a security problem.
>
> Not a good idea.
>
> > 3) encoding the login/passwd into the URL string but that seems to be a
> > security problem as well. Has anyone tried encrypting the login/passwd
in
> > the URL string? Is there any good doc's out there on doing such a thing?
>
> Same as the last one, no!
>
> > 4) I often see long sessionID variables in URL strings of sites I've
logged
> > into but I'm not sure what they are doing with it.
>
> That's sort of the .asp way. You could try Jim's suggestion and check out
> Apache::Session. I have not tried it. However, I do have a cookie way that
I
> kinda like. I converted a method I found somewhere on the PHP site.
Assuming
> your using perl, it goes something like this:
>
> We don't use the users password in the cookie at all for security reasons.
After
> they submit their name and password and it is verified against the
database, we
> use their login name encrypted with todays weekday name to create an
encrypted
> key stored as a cookie. Each time they access a page protected by the
script, we
> take the name and key from the cookies, create a new key based on todays
> weekname and their login name, and compare the newly created key with the
cookie
> key. If they are the same we don't need to check the database and we reset
the
> cookies. Even as I type it, it sounds confusing, but it works okay. I
pasted in
> the code we use. You'll figure it out. Hope it helps!!
